Animal Movement: Chemical to Kinetic Energy Conversion

Animal movement is powered by the transformation of chemical energy stored within organic molecules, primarily carbohydrates and lipids, into mechanical energy. This process occurs within muscle cells. For instance, when a cheetah chases its prey, the chemical energy stored in its muscles, derived from food, is converted into the kinetic energy of its motion.

This biological energy conversion is fundamental to animal life, enabling a vast array of activities from foraging and predator avoidance to migration and reproduction. Understanding this process has been crucial to advancements in fields like biomechanics and sports science, leading to improved training regimens and injury prevention strategies. Historically, the study of animal locomotion has inspired engineers in the development of robots and other mechanical systems.

8+ Move Out Cleaning: What's NOT Included (Tips)

Understanding the scope of a move-out cleaning service is crucial for both tenants and landlords. These services aim to return a property to its original, habitable state. However, certain tasks often fall outside the standard cleaning package. Examples of exclusions can range from specialized treatments like mold remediation or pest control to the removal of excessive trash or abandoned belongings. The specifics depend heavily on the cleaning company’s policies and any pre-existing agreement between the parties involved.

Clearly defining the inclusions and exclusions of a move-out cleaning service prevents disputes and ensures a smooth transition for all parties. For tenants, understanding the limitations helps avoid deductions from security deposits. Landlords benefit by knowing what additional services might be necessary to prepare the property for the next occupant. Historically, a lack of clarity regarding these services has been a common source of contention in rental agreements, highlighting the importance of explicit communication.

9+ Tips: What Should My Move Goal Be?

A daily activity target represents the level of physical exertion individuals aim to achieve each day, typically measured in active minutes, calories burned, or steps taken. For example, setting a target of 30 active minutes per day encourages sustained physical activity beyond baseline movement.

Establishing a suitable level of physical activity is crucial for maintaining cardiovascular health, managing weight, and improving overall well-being. Historically, recommendations have evolved, ranging from focusing on solely structured exercise to emphasizing the importance of incorporating movement throughout the day. The benefits extend beyond physical health, positively impacting mental and emotional states.
